Scenario: all outside spigots are on 1/2” copper or CPVC. Flow rate straight from the tap is maybe 5 GPM once it goes through our neutralizer and sediment filter. By the time I string 200 feet of hose together and go down the hill I’m lucky to get 2.3 GPM. Which means it takes absolutely frigging forever to water anything.
Would I see Improved waterflow if I tapped into a three-quarter inch line and replaced the hose bib with a 3/4”?
Are your spigots extending out of your house walls? If so then they are probably downstream from the pressure regulator for the house. Check water pressure ($5 part) on your spigots, then ask the water district what the pressure is at your meter.
